Short Stories 3: Novels

Sarwat Parvez

In this collection, we journey through realms both real and supernatural, where the boundaries between living and the lost blur, and where the consequences of choices resonate across time and space. Each story within this book explores the human condition in its rawest form-grief, redemption, secrets, and the unshakable ties that bind us to the past. From the chilling whispers of haunted houses to the psychological turmoil of family dynamics, these tales delve into the darkest corners of the mind and spirit.
In The Silent Echoes, a grieving family discovers that a house, once thought to be a sanctuary, holds more than just the memories of its past occupants. Strange occurrences awaken old spirits, forcing the family to confront the secrets they've been running from. As they uncover the tragic history of those who once called the house home, they must find a way to release the trapped souls and heal their own wounds.
The System's Perspective dives deep into the heart of moral conflict within an oppressive regime. Here, we follow a leader caught in the moral grayness of control, as they struggle with their allegiance to a system that demands loyalty at any cost. The delicate balance of power, ethics, and personal responsibility unfolds in this intense narrative of shifting alliances, betrayal, and the fight to reclaim what it means to be human.
In each story, the themes of self-discovery and redemption emerge as the characters confront the ghosts of their past-whether literal or metaphorical-and find themselves at the mercy of forces greater than they ever anticipated. Some seek closure, others search for truth, but all of them are on a journey of transformation.
These stories invite you to explore the unspoken and the unknown, to navigate the tension between light and dark, and to discover that even in the most difficult moments, there lies the possibility for healing and understanding. They challenge you to ask, how far would you go to uncover the truth, and what price are you willing to pay for the peace that comes with it?
